using System;
using System.Diagnostics;
using System.IO;
using System.Text;
using System.Threading;
namespace MowChat
{
class Logger
{
/// <summary>
/// The logger singleton instance.
/// </summary>
private static Logger _instance;
/// <summary>
/// Print a message to the log file.
/// </summary>
/// <param name="msg">The message to write.</param>
[Conditional("DEBUG")]
public static void Print(string msg)
{
if (_instance == null) _instance = new Logger();
ThreadPool.QueueUserWorkItem(delegate
{
_instance.WriteToLog(msg);
}, null);
}
/// <summary>
/// The name of the file to log to.
/// </summary>
private readonly string _fileName;
/// <summary>
/// Whether we should log to the file (set to false when file is not writeable).
/// </summary>
private readonly bool _loggingEnabled;
/// <summary>
/// The file stream to write to.
/// </summary>
private readonly FileStream _stream;
/// <summary>
/// Constructor. Attaches the file stream.
/// </summary>
private Logger()
{
_loggingEnabled = false;
// Determine where to log to.
var processName = Process.GetCurrentProcess().MainModule.FileName;
_fileName = Path.ChangeExtension(processName, "log");
// If it's not writable, can't log.
_stream = new FileStream(_fileName, FileMode.Create, FileAccess.Write);
if (!_stream.CanWrite)
{
_loggingEnabled = false;
_stream.Close();
return;
}
// Otherwise, start!
_loggingEnabled = true;
WriteToLog("Logger Initialised");
}
/// <summary>
/// Close the file stream if it's there.
/// </summary>
~Logger()
{
if (_stream == null) return;
lock (_stream)
{
_stream.Close();
}
}
/// <summary>
/// Print a message to the log file.
/// </summary>
/// <param name="msg">The message to write.</param>
private void WriteToLog(string msg)
{
if (!_loggingEnabled) return;
// Add timestamp.
msg = "[" + DateTime.UtcNow + "] " + msg + Environment.NewLine;
// Write the text.
var info = Encoding.UTF8.GetBytes(msg);
lock (_stream)
{
if (!_stream.CanWrite) return;
_stream.Write(info, 0, info.Length);
_stream.Flush(true);
}
}
}
}
